js json日期格式轉換日期方法

2021-09-08 13:44:16 字數 1281 閱讀 1867

接收json資料,日期格式為:"\/date(1414078309687)\/"

var value = "/date(1414078309687)/";

var da = eval('new ' + value.replace('/', '', 'g'));

da.tolocaledatestring() //2014/10/23

da.tolocaletimestring() //下午11:31:49

//通過正則拿到裡面數字。

value.replace(/\/date\((\d+)\)\//gi, '$1'); //g 全域性 i不區分大小寫

var date = new date();

date.settime("1414078309687"); //value通過擷取字串只取數字。

date.tolocaledatestring() //2014/10/23

date.tolocaletimestring() //下午11:31:49

//json時間格式化

function formatdate(value)

var date = new date();

date.settime(value.replace(/\/date\((\d+)\)\//gi, '$1')); //value通過擷取字串只取數字。

//2014/10/23

//return date.tolocalestring().replace('/', '-').replace('/', '-');

return format(date, "yyyy-mm-dd hh:mm:ss");

}

//時間格式轉換

function format(date, fmt) ;

if (/(y+)/.test(fmt)) fmt = fmt.replace(regexp.$1, (date.getfullyear() + "").substr(4 - regexp.$1.length));

for (var k in o)

if (new regexp("(" + k + ")").test(fmt)) fmt = fmt.replace(regexp.$1, (regexp.$1.length == 1) ? (o[k]) :

(("00" + o[k]).substr(("" + o[k]).length)));

return fmt;

}

python 日期 格式轉換 英文 日期格式轉換

一 date型轉字串 filter date date,yyyymm filter date time,hh mm 在控制器中使用必須注入 filter 模組 scope.dt1 new date 控制器中使用 scope.dt2 filter date scope.dt1,yyyy mm dd h...

日期格式轉換

像 mmmm d,yyyy 這樣的日期格式需要設定相應的 locale 才可以被正確識別。例 x june 3,2012 dateformatter setlocale nslocalealloc initwithlocaleidentifier en us autorelease dateform...

日期格式轉換

2015.1.11 201501 2015.12.18 201518 substr x,start,number instr x,object number,next select t.tdsyzmc,t.nsrglm,t.tdyt,t.tdxz,t.zdqdjg,case when instr s...